AI's Threat to Human Creativity Sparks Debate

By Meridian48 News Desk · Summarised from Hacker News ·

A new essay argues that AI-generated content is eroding human creativity, as algorithms optimize for engagement over originality. The piece highlights how AI tools flood markets with derivative works, making it harder for genuine creators to stand out. Critics say the concern is valid but overlooks AI's potential as a collaborative tool.

Meridian48 take
The essay raises a valid point about AI's homogenizing effect, but it underestimates human adaptability and the role of curation in preserving creativity.
